    I never saw many 28 minute halftimes. Most were much longer. I realize the bands use these times to perform and practice for their upcoming competitions. Part of the problem, as I have witnessed, appears to be the visitor's band
    plays first and runs a little over the time limit. The home band, not wanting to be outdone, then decides it will perform its whole routine. Now we have 40+ minute halftimes.
    I'll never forget the halftime at Cove's state championship game against Rosenberg Lamar Consolidated at RRISD's Crystal Palace. Lamar Consolidated's band went first and it took over 20 minutes. By the time Cove finished, and they
    were told by the officials to get off the field () it was 40 minutes. 40 minutes sitting there in sub-zero temperatures with a wind chill of around 10 degrees. Screw that - I paid to watch a football game, not a band contest.
    Soooooo - I like your idea. Visiting band performs prior to the game and home band during halftime. 15 minutes and get the hell off the field!!!!!!!
